What Makes Those Drywall Screws Shiny (and Why It Fades)
So, you grab a box of drywall screws. They’re usually a bright, almost metallic silver or sometimes a dull black. That’s the finish, and it’s a big part of why the question ‘are drywall screws rust resistant’ even comes up. Most standard drywall screws you buy at the big box stores are made of steel, and steel, by itself, loves to rust. To stop it from happening right out of the box, they get a coating.
The most common coating for standard drywall screws is zinc plating. Think of it like a thin shield of zinc over the steel. This zinc layer is supposed to sacrifice itself, corroding before the steel underneath does. It works pretty well in dry conditions, which is why they’re perfect for hanging drywall on interior walls. That’s their main gig. When you screw drywall into wood or metal studs inside your climate-controlled house, they hold up just fine. The paper of the drywall doesn’t offer much in the way of moisture, and the air inside is usually pretty stable.
However, that zinc plating isn’t some magical force field. It’s thin.
If you scratch it, expose it to salt, or, you know, put it in a damp environment like a garage, bathroom, or outdoors, that zinc shield starts to break down. I’ve seen screws develop little orange freckles within weeks of being installed in a slightly humid garage.
It’s not a surprise if you’ve worked with them long enough. They’re simply not engineered for anything beyond typical interior residential construction.
The common advice is to use them only indoors, and for good reason. Pushing them into exterior applications or areas with high humidity is asking for trouble, plain and simple. You’ll spend more time fixing rust stains than enjoying your project.

Beyond Zinc: What to Look for If You Need More Protection
Since standard zinc-plated drywall screws aren’t going to cut it for anything remotely damp or outdoors, what are your options? This is where you need to get a little more specific when you’re at the hardware store. The answer to ‘are drywall screws rust resistant’ really depends on the type of drywall screw you’re looking at, or if you should be looking at something else entirely.
For a step up from basic zinc plating, you can find screws with a more solid coating. Some drywall screws come with a ceramic coating or a specialized exterior coating. These are often labeled as ‘exterior drywall screws’ or ‘deck screws’ (though deck screws are a different category altogether, we’ll get to that). These coatings are thicker and offer better protection against moisture and corrosion. They might be a bit more expensive, but they’re a decent compromise if you need them for a garage, a covered porch, or a workshop that sees some temperature fluctuations. I’ve used these on projects in my unheated garage, and they hold up reasonably well, much better than the basic ones.
The real champions for rust resistance are screws made from stainless steel or high-quality coated alloy screws. Stainless steel is your best bet for wet environments or anything that will be directly exposed to the elements. Yes, they cost more – sometimes significantly more – but they are worth every penny for longevity and peace of mind. For outdoor projects, I generally switch to either stainless steel screws or specific exterior-grade coated screws that are designed to handle UV exposure and moisture. Forget the standard drywall screw when you’re outside.
Here’s a quick rundown:
| Screw Type | Typical Coating/Material | Rust Resistance | Best For | My Verdict |
|---|---|---|---|---|
| Standard Drywall Screw | Zinc Plated | Low (indoors only) | Interior drywall installation | Cheap and functional for its intended purpose. Avoid elsewhere. |
| Exterior Drywall Screw | Ceramic/Specialized Coating | Medium (covered outdoors, humid interiors) | Garages, sheds, covered porches | A decent step up if you can’t spring for stainless. |
| Deck Screw (Exterior Grade) | Coated Alloy Steel / Stainless | High | Decks, fences, outdoor structures | The go-to for most outdoor woodworking. |
| Stainless Steel Screw | Stainless Steel | Very High | Marine environments, coastal areas, important outdoor projects | The ultimate, but you pay for it. |
Common Mistakes: When ‘good Enough’ Isn’t
One of the biggest blunders I see people make, and have made myself, is assuming that because a screw looks like it can do a job, it’s the right screw for it. This is especially true when the question ‘are drywall screws rust resistant’ comes up. People hear ‘resistant’ and think ‘waterproof’. That’s a dangerous assumption.
A classic mistake: using standard drywall screws for attaching anything to treated lumber, especially for outdoor projects. Treated lumber is designed to resist rot and insects, and it often contains chemicals that can accelerate corrosion on standard fasteners. Those nice shiny zinc-coated drywall screws will turn a nasty orange-brown pretty darn quickly when they come into contact with the chemicals in treated wood and outdoor moisture. I once saw a fence post that had been built using treated posts and standard drywall screws for the rails. Within a year, the screws were so corroded they barely held the rails on. The fence was literally falling apart because of a cheap screw choice.
Another common error is confusing drywall screws with general-purpose construction screws or deck screws. While they might look similar, their coatings, materials, and thread designs are optimized for different tasks.
Drywall screws have a sharp point and a coarse thread for digging into wood or metal studs and a bugle head designed to countersink without tearing the drywall paper. They aren’t built for the shear forces or constant exposure that an outdoor deck screw has to endure. Deck screws, for example, usually have a deeper, more aggressive thread, a stronger shank, and a coating specifically designed for outdoor exposure and the stresses of holding deck boards in place. Faq: Your Drywall Screw Questions Answered
Can I Use Drywall Screws Outdoors?
No, you generally should not use standard drywall screws outdoors. They are designed for interior use only, where moisture levels are typically low. Their zinc plating offers minimal protection against the elements and will quickly corrode when exposed to rain, humidity, or salt, leading to rust and potential failure of the screw.
What Kind of Screws Are Rust Resistant?
Screws made from stainless steel are highly rust resistant. High-quality coated alloy steel screws, often sold as deck screws or exterior construction screws, also offer good rust resistance. Look for specific labels indicating exterior use, ceramic coatings, or stainless steel composition for the best protection.
How Can I Prevent Rust on Screws?
The best way to prevent rust is to use the right type of screw for the environment. For outdoor or damp areas, use stainless steel or specially coated exterior-grade screws. If standard screws are already installed and showing minor rust, you can sometimes clean them and apply a rust inhibitor or sealant, but this is often a temporary fix. For existing interior projects, make sure the environment stays dry.
Are Black Phosphate Drywall Screws Rust Resistant?
Black phosphate coating, commonly found on some drywall screws, offers very little rust resistance. This coating is primarily for aesthetic reasons and to provide a better surface for paint adhesion. These screws are strictly for interior, dry applications and will rust quickly if exposed to moisture.
